The immensely popular Resident Evil horror franchise has produced some of gaming's most beloved icons, but there have also been a fair few characters who are pretty easy to hate. Of course, most of the time these individuals are purposefully designed to be unlikable, making it all the more satisfying when players are finally able to take them down for good. While this obviously applies to many villains, there have also been odd occasions where, despite a character being presented as a hero or survivor, they just didn't seem to click with fans of the series for one reason or another.

8 Steve Burnside

Despite Helping Claire Out Here And There, Steve Is Often Seen As An Annoyance By Most Fans

It's clear that Capcom tried to make Steve a sympathetic character who players can relate to, but he doesn't exactly come across that way. His screechy tone and random emotional outbursts end up making Steve a little irritating at times, and though some fans have warmed up to him over the years since Code Veronica's release, he is still regarded as by far the most unlikable hero in the series.

The main reason for this is Steve's general incompetence. For example, after obtaining two golden lugers which Claire needs to open a door in the palace, Steve refuses to hand them over unless she finds him something fully automatic; as if he's a child who needs a new toy to play with to keep him occupied. There are also a few moments where he acts pretty creepy around Claire, which isn't exactly a good look for someone fans are meant to root for. Still, he does at least add some humor and goofiness to an otherwise pretty dark entry in the series.

6 Nikolai Zinoviev

Nikolai Makes Jill's Escape From Raccoon City Much Harder Than It Needed To Be

While Nemesis acts as the main villain of Resident Evil 3, Jill also has to deal with a human antagonist who is constantly trying to trip her up during her desperate escape from the city. Nikolai is an irritating and snaky Umbrella operative who is more than happy to gun down anyone he sees as an enemy, and he'll do it with a smile on his face. From the moment he shows up in the game, he insults Jill and calls her a "Bleeding Heart", not exactly the greatest first impression.

He only becomes more troublesome the longer the game goes on, until eventually, he takes Carlos hostage and threatens to shoot him near the very end of the game before Jill stops him. Nikolai is living in a dog-eat-dog world where the only person he cares about is himself, so it's understandable why so many people have come to hate his guts.

3 Ramon Salazar

Salazar Does Everything In His Power To Be An Unlikable Villain

Nobody who has played through the original or the remake of Resident Evil 4 will ever be able to forget about Salazar; the endlessly irritating head of the castle. Salazar loves nothing more than playing pranks on Leon and trying to get him caught in one of his many traps as he navigates his way around the castle. He even manages to hack the radio line, allowing him to throw out pathetic insults at Leon anytime he wants, despite the fact Leon manages to overcome every challenge thrown his way.

It really does feel like Salazar does everything in his power to be as unlikable as possible, and he certainly does a good job of it. One of the most satisfying moments in the entire series is being able to stop Salazar's constant yapping by taking him down with a barrage of bullets after he mutates, marking for an epic and extremely memorable boss fight.

2 Lucas Baker

Lucas Was Messed Up Even Before His Family Became Corrupted

If players take the time to visit Lucas' room in Resident Evil 7 while Ethan is still in the Baker Estate, they will uncover some pretty unnerving documents covering his past. As a child, Lucas was wicked smart, though he would often be mocked and bullied by the kids at school. One time he decided to trick one of the kids into entering his basement before locking him up there for who knows how long, showing just how sick and twisted this guy truly is.

While the rest of his family may have only turned into vicious monsters after Eveline infected them with the Mold, Lucas has always been a little unhinged. His constant attempt to kill Ethan and avoid being caught makes him a villain who is easy to hate, though he does thankfully get his just deserts at the end of the Not a Hero DLC story.

While it's understandable why survivors in a zombie apocalypse would act a little more selfish than usual, Irons, the chief of the Raccoon City Police Department, takes this to a whole new level. In the remake of Resident Evil 2, Irons steals Sherry away from Claire the moment he runs into them, not having a care in the world for the young girls' well-being, instead prioritizing his own miserable life instead.

After stooping around the RPD and Irons' office, players will come to learn that this man is as despicable as they come, having committed plenty of sickening crimes throughout his career. When the outbreak started, Ions willingly turned on his own men, showing no leadership or courage in a time of crisis, being one of the most hateable characters in the series.
